ἐπιορκέω

G1964

Transliteration: epiorkéō

Pronunciation: ep-ee-or-keh'-o

Definition: forswear self


- Original: ἐπιορκέω

- Transliteration: Epiorkeo

- Phonetic: ep-ee-or-keh'-o

- Definition:

1. to swear falsely, forswear one's self

- Origin: from G1965" class="dictionary-topic-link">G1965

- TDNT entry: 12:46,7

- Part(s) of speech: Verb

- Strong's: From G1965" class="dictionary-topic-link">G1965; to commit perjury: - forswear self.
